The service list runs from preventive to restorative to cosmetic. Cleanings and treatment for tooth decay cover the routine end; crowns, bridges, and root canal treatment, which removes infected tissue from inside a tooth to save it rather than pull it, handle more involved repairs. Gum disease treatment addresses issues a routine cleaning often uncovers, and extractions are available when a tooth is too damaged to save. Teeth whitening and cosmetic dentistry sit alongside that repair work -- the same office handles both the fix and how it ends up looking. Same-day emergency dentistry covers pain that can't wait, and affordable dental care is named on the service list rather than left implied.

Does a cavity always need a filling?
Once decay has broken through the enamel it does need treatment, because it will keep progressing. What that treatment involves depends on depth: a filling for most, and more extensive work if it has reached the nerve.
Can early tooth decay be reversed?
Very early demineralisation, before a cavity has actually formed a hole, can sometimes be remineralised with fluoride and better plaque control. Once decay has broken through the enamel surface, it does not heal and needs to be cleaned out and filled.
Does having a tooth pulled hurt?
The extraction is done under local anaesthetic so you should feel pressure rather than pain. Soreness once the anaesthetic wears off is expected and is usually managed with over-the-counter pain relief.
